Qt5实现百度离线地图APIV2_0用QWebChannel实现Qt与js交互

网上的关于Qt实现百度离线地图的资源大多使用QtWebKit,而Qt5.6版本已经阉割了这部分内容。

这里我使用最新的QWebEngineView,用QWebChannel实现Qt与js交互(官方推荐的)。

具体实现效果如下

Qt5实现百度离线地图APIV2_0用QWebChannel实现Qt与js交互

点击c++ function callback按钮可实现js向Qt传信息

Qt5实现百度离线地图APIV2_0用QWebChannel实现Qt与js交互

点击Alter实现Qt向js传信息

Qt5实现百度离线地图APIV2_0用QWebChannel实现Qt与js交互

如果有兴趣可以到这里下载

http://download.****.net/download/u013239402/10130327